About the role

As a strategic business partner The Adecco Group’s (TAG) global Legal & Compliance department supports the business with a customer-centred and solution-oriented mindset, appropriately and efficiently managing legal & compliance risks. The Global Legal Operations team thereby bundles Group Legal’s operational & innovation activities with the aim to continuously optimize Group Legal’s Target Operating Model & service delivery around the key drivers and challenges of the business.

As part of the corporate digital strategy Group Legal and Group IT & Digital are in the process of implementing a global Contract Lifecycle Management (CLM) system as single source of truth for contracting.

The role ‘CLM Data & Quality Manager’ reports to the CLM Global Process Owner and is responsible for the administration of the legal and business content in the CLM system. The role is accountable for the integrity, usability, and strategic value of data and content within the CLM platform. The role serves as a key steward of contract data, metadata, and system configuration, ensuring that the CLM platform delivers accurate insights, operational efficiency, and a high-quality user experience across the organisation.

CLM Content & Configuration Management

  • Translates contract-related content (e.g., templates, clauses, negotiation playbooks, approval matrices) provided by Legal and business stakeholders into scalable, dynamic components within the Icertis CLM platform.
  • Designs, configures, and maintains CLM rules, workflows, contract types, clause logic, and metadata models in close collaboration with Legal, Procurement, Compliance, IT, and other TAG stakeholders.
  • Ensures that contract content and configurations are standardized, reusable, and aligned with enterprise policies and regulatory requirements.

Data Quality, Governance & Stewardship

  • Owns the accuracy, integrity, consistency, and completeness of contract data across the CLM system.
  • Defines and enforces data quality standards, metadata taxonomies, and attribute governance frameworks.
  • Establishes data quality KPIs, monitoring routines, and remediation processes to proactively identify and resolve data issues.
  • Oversees contract data lifecycle management, including versioning, archiving, and audit-readiness.

Analytics, Insights & Value Realization

  • Develops and delivers analytics and reporting on CLM content, contract data, and system usage to support decision-making and risk management.
  • Partners with BI and analytics teams to integrate CLM data into enterprise reporting tools and dashboards.
  • Leverages Icertis AI capabilities and other analytics tools to enhance contract insights, risk identification, and operational performance.

Continuous Improvement & User Experience

  • Continuously monitors CLM usage, performance, and user feedback to identify opportunities for process optimization and improved usability.
  • Drives a culture of continuous improvement (Kaizen) by refining configurations, simplifying user interactions, and increasing adoption and value realization.
  • Acts as a subject matter expert and trusted advisor for CLM best practices, data quality, and platform capabilities.
